Interested parties are invited to take part in a research study that seeks to understand how trainers and educators are using learning objects in their day-to-day online teaching and learning practice.
The specific focus of the study is on factors that enable and constrain the use of learning objects when developing online learning experiences for learners.

Employers confirm: e-learning integral for employee training
Employers Australia-wide have confirmed that e-learning is now entrenched as a tool for employee training, according to the 2010 Employer E-learning Benchmarking Survey Draft Report released today.

New research has found that the vocational education and training (VET) system is actively adopting e-assessment while maintaining quality assessment practices.
